Maximizing Energy Efficiency

One of the primary advantages of harnessing solar energy on farms is the remarkable improvement in energy efficiency. Solar panels convert sunlight into electricity, offering a reliable and renewable energy source. This reduces dependency on traditional grid-based electricity, which often relies on non-renewable resources. By generating their own power, farms can become more self-sufficient and significantly cut down on energy costs.


Reducing Operating Expenses

Implementing solar panels isn't just an environmentally conscious choice—it's also a financially savvy one. While the initial investment may seem significant, the long-term savings are substantial. Solar energy systems have a long lifespan and require minimal maintenance. Additionally, excess energy generated can often be sold back to the grid, providing an additional revenue stream for the farm. Over time, this can lead to a substantial reduction in operating expenses.


Environmentally Friendly Farming

Sustainable and environmentally friendly farming practices have become the need of the hour. Solar panels offer a clean and renewable energy source, helping farms significantly reduce their carbon footprint. By harnessing the power of the sun, farms can decrease their reliance on fossil fuels, leading to lower greenhouse gas emissions. This shift towards greener energy aligns with global efforts to combat climate change and promotes a more sustainable agricultural ecosystem.


Off-Grid Reliability

For farms located in remote or off-grid areas, access to traditional electricity sources can be a challenge. Solar panels provide a reliable solution, allowing these farms to operate independently of the grid. This not only ensures a continuous power supply for essential operations but also enhances the overall resilience of the farm. In times of power outages or grid failures, solar-powered farms can continue their activities without disruption.


Diverse Applications in Agriculture

Solar energy isn't limited to powering farmhouses and equipment. It can be harnessed for a wide range of agricultural applications. From running irrigation systems to providing energy for livestock operations, solar panels offer versatile solutions. Additionally, solar technology continues to advance, opening up new possibilities for integrating renewable energy into various aspects of farming.
